SPRINGFIELD, MA - December 6, 2025

A tragic hit-and-run crash in Springfield resulted in the death of a pedestrian on Saturday, December 6, 2025. The incident occurred in an unspecified location within the city, and details about the time of the crash have not been released. Authorities have confirmed that the pedestrian was killed in the incident.

Why the Official Report Matters

The official accident report documents key facts—who was involved, where and when it happened, the officer's fault determination, and witness statements. Insurance companies rely on it to process claims.

Without this report, proving fault becomes significantly harder. Even if you don't plan to file a lawsuit, having the official record protects you if the other party's insurance disputes your account.
